Hi

My wife stays at home and takes care of kid and house , my question is that what to write in work and employment history , shall I write unemployed and the home maker in the other colum , plz help ,

I prefer "homemaker" or "housewife". "Home maker" (two words) might suggest that she's a carpenter (i.e. maker of homes). http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Homemaking

I would put the dates in the date area, Homemaker under Work/Education, N/A under Employer or School, and N/A under City/Country (or put the cities where you resided in the last 4 years and where she was a homemaker).
